  1. #
  2. # General configuration
  3. #
  4. # start-default-seat = True to always start one seat if none are defined in the configuration
  5. # greeter-user = User to run greeter as
  6. # minimum-display-number = Minimum display number to use for X servers
  7. # minimum-vt = First VT to run displays on
  8. # lock-memory = True to prevent memory from being paged to disk
  9. # user-authority-in-system-dir = True if session authority should be in the system location
  10. # guest-account-script = Script to be run to setup guest account
  11. # logind-check-graphical = True to on start seats that are marked as graphical by logind
  12. # log-directory = Directory to log information to
  13. # run-directory = Directory to put running state in
  14. # cache-directory = Directory to cache to
  15. # sessions-directory = Directory to find sessions
  16. # remote-sessions-directory = Directory to find remote sessions
  17. # greeters-directory = Directory to find greeters
  18. # backup-logs = True to move add a .old suffix to old log files when opening new ones
  19. #
  20. [LightDM]
  21. #start-default-seat=true
  22. #greeter-user=lightdm
  23. #minimum-display-number=0
  24. #minimum-vt=7
  25. #lock-memory=true
  26. #user-authority-in-system-dir=false
  27. #guest-account-script=guest-account
  28. #logind-check-graphical=false
  29. #log-directory=/var/log/lightdm
  30. run-directory=/run/lightdm
  31. #cache-directory=/var/cache/lightdm
  32. #sessions-directory=/usr/share/lightdm/sessions:/usr/share/xsessions:/usr/share/wayland-sessions
  33. #remote-sessions-directory=/usr/share/lightdm/remote-sessions
  34. #greeters-directory=/usr/share/lightdm/greeters:/usr/share/xgreeters
  35. #backup-logs=true

  37. #
  38. # Seat configuration
  39. #
  40. # Seat configuration is matched against the seat name glob in the section, for example:
  41. # [Seat:*] matches all seats and is applied first.
  42. # [Seat:seat0] matches the seat named "seat0".
  43. # [Seat:thin-client*] matches all seats that have names that start with "thin-client".
  44. #
  45. # type = Seat type (xlocal, xremote)
  46. # pam-service = PAM service to use for login
  47. # pam-autologin-service = PAM service to use for autologin
  48. # pam-greeter-service = PAM service to use for greeters
  49. # xserver-command = X server command to run (can also contain arguments e.g. X -special-option)
  50. # xmir-command = Xmir server command to run (can also contain arguments e.g. Xmir -special-option)
  51. # xserver-layout = Layout to pass to X server
  52. # xserver-config = Config file to pass to X server
  53. # xserver-allow-tcp = True if TCP/IP connections are allowed to this X server
  54. # xserver-share = True if the X server is shared for both greeter and session
  55. # xserver-hostname = Hostname of X server (only for type=xremote)
  56. # xserver-display-number = Display number of X server (only for type=xremote)
  57. # xdmcp-manager = XDMCP manager to connect to (implies xserver-allow-tcp=true)
  58. # xdmcp-port = XDMCP UDP/IP port to communicate on
  59. # xdmcp-key = Authentication key to use for XDM-AUTHENTICATION-1 (stored in keys.conf)
  60. # unity-compositor-command = Unity compositor command to run (can also contain arguments e.g. unity-system-compositor -special-option)
  61. # unity-compositor-timeout = Number of seconds to wait for compositor to start
  62. # greeter-session = Session to load for greeter
  63. # greeter-hide-users = True to hide the user list
  64. # greeter-allow-guest = True if the greeter should show a guest login option
  65. # greeter-show-manual-login = True if the greeter should offer a manual login option
  66. # greeter-show-remote-login = True if the greeter should offer a remote login option
  67. # user-session = Session to load for users
  68. # allow-user-switching = True if allowed to switch users
  69. # allow-guest = True if guest login is allowed
  70. # guest-session = Session to load for guests (overrides user-session)
  71. # session-wrapper = Wrapper script to run session with
  72. # greeter-wrapper = Wrapper script to run greeter with
  73. # guest-wrapper = Wrapper script to run guest sessions with
  74. # display-setup-script = Script to run when starting a greeter session (runs as root)
  75. # display-stopped-script = Script to run after stopping the display server (runs as root)
  76. # greeter-setup-script = Script to run when starting a greeter (runs as root)
  77. # session-setup-script = Script to run when starting a user session (runs as root)
  78. # session-cleanup-script = Script to run when quitting a user session (runs as root)
  79. # autologin-guest = True to log in as guest by default
  80. # autologin-user = User to log in with by default (overrides autologin-guest)
  81. # autologin-user-timeout = Number of seconds to wait before loading default user
  82. # autologin-session = Session to load for automatic login (overrides user-session)
  83. # autologin-in-background = True if autologin session should not be immediately activated
  84. # exit-on-failure = True if the daemon should exit if this seat fails
  85. #
  86. [Seat:*]
  87. #type=xlocal
  88. #pam-service=lightdm
  89. #pam-autologin-service=lightdm-autologin
  90. #pam-greeter-service=lightdm-greeter
  91. #xserver-command=X
  92. #xmir-command=Xmir
  93. #xserver-layout=
  94. #xserver-config=
  95. #xserver-allow-tcp=false
  96. #xserver-share=true
  97. #xserver-hostname=
  98. #xserver-display-number=
  99. #xdmcp-manager=
  100. #xdmcp-port=177
  101. #xdmcp-key=
  102. #unity-compositor-command=unity-system-compositor
  103. #unity-compositor-timeout=60
  104. greeter-session=lightdm-webkit2-greeter
  105. #greeter-hide-users=false
  106. #greeter-allow-guest=true
  107. #greeter-show-manual-login=false
  108. #greeter-show-remote-login=true
  109. user-session=gnome
  110. #allow-user-switching=true
  111. #allow-guest=true
  112. #guest-session=
  113. session-wrapper=/etc/lightdm/Xsession
  114. #greeter-wrapper=
  115. #guest-wrapper=
  116. #display-setup-script=
  117. #display-stopped-script=
  118. #greeter-setup-script=
  119. #session-setup-script=
  120. #session-cleanup-script=
  121. #autologin-guest=false
  122. #autologin-user=
  123. #autologin-user-timeout=0
  124. #autologin-in-background=false
  125. #autologin-session=
  126. #exit-on-failure=false

  128. #
  129. # XDMCP Server configuration
  130. #
  131. # enabled = True if XDMCP connections should be allowed
  132. # port = UDP/IP port to listen for connections on
  133. # listen-address = Host/address to listen for XDMCP connections (use all addresses if not present)
  134. # key = Authentication key to use for XDM-AUTHENTICATION-1 or blank to not use authentication (stored in keys.conf)
  135. #
  136. # The authentication key is a 56 bit DES key specified in hex as 0xnnnnnnnnnnnnnn.  Alternatively
  137. # it can be a word and the first 7 characters are used as the key.
  138. #
  139. [XDMCPServer]
  140. #enabled=false
  141. #port=177
  142. #listen-address=
  143. #key=
  144.  
  145. #
  146. # VNC Server configuration
  147. #
  148. # enabled = True if VNC connections should be allowed
  149. # command = Command to run Xvnc server with
  150. # port = TCP/IP port to listen for connections on
  151. # listen-address = Host/address to listen for VNC connections (use all addresses if not present)
  152. # width = Width of display to use
  153. # height = Height of display to use
  154. # depth = Color depth of display to use
  155. #
  156. [VNCServer]
  157. #enabled=false
  158. #command=Xvnc
  159. #port=5900
  160. #listen-address=
  161. #width=1024
  162. #height=768
  163. #depth=8
